Lincoln is the county seat of Logan County and the only city named for Abraham Lincoln before he became president. Located along historic Route 66, the city serves as a regional center for central Illinois with healthcare, retail, and educational institutions.
Home to Lincoln College and Abraham Lincoln Memorial Hospital, the city features a historic downtown square and serves the surrounding agricultural region. The Route 66 heritage attracts tourism and supports local businesses.
